ubuntu

Ubuntu Informix如何集成其他系统

小樊
54
2025-08-22 08:07:36
栏目: 编程语言

Ubuntu上集成Informix与其他系统可从以下方面入手:

  1. 安装配置Informix

    • 在Ubuntu上安装Informix服务器,配置环境变量(如INFORMIXDIRPATH),确保服务可启动。
    • 通过Docker部署Informix(如使用ibmcom/informix-developer-database镜像),简化环境配置。
  2. 数据库连接集成

    • 应用层集成:在应用代码中使用Informix JDBC驱动(Java)、pyodbc(Python)等库连接数据库,配置连接参数(服务器地址、端口、用户、密码)。
    • 服务层集成:通过Informix的REST API(需配置jsonListener.jar和Tomcat)或虚拟表接口(VTI),实现与其他系统的API交互。
  3. 数据同步与交互

    • 使用rsync工具同步Ubuntu文件系统与Informix数据库的数据,支持定时任务自动同步。
    • 通过Informix的dbexport/dbimport工具或ETL工具(如Informatica),实现跨系统数据迁移。
  4. 权限与安全配置

    • 配置防火墙规则(如ufw),开放Informix服务端口(默认9088),并限制IP访问权限。
    • 启用Informix审计功能,记录用户操作日志,确保数据安全。
  5. 集群与高可用集成

    • 搭建Informix集群(需多节点Ubuntu服务器),配置共享存储和自动故障切换,提升系统可用性。

参考资料

0
看了该问题的人还看了